  • Publication number: 20230365909
    Abstract: A bioreactor includes a fixed bed for culturing cells and a sensor system for sensing a density of the cells in the fixed bed. The sensor may be selected from the group comprising: (a) a sensor for measuring impedance across at least a portion of the fixed bed; (b) a flowmeter for detecting a rate of flow of liquid associated with the fixed bed; (c) a sensor for measuring a pressure differential in a flow of liquid through the fixed bed; (d) a monitor, such as a light sensor or microscope, for detecting light from a light source for projecting light on or in the fixed bed, wherein the detected or measured characteristic is indicative of cell density in the fixed bed; (e) a chemical sensor within the fixed bed for detecting a chemical indicative of cell density in the fixed bed. Related sensor arrangements, systems, and methods are also disclosed.

  • Publication number: 20210355428
    Abstract: The current disclosure concerns a method for decontaminating a virus production system, wherein virus particles are produced in at least one bioreactor and purified from liquids comprising said virus particles thereby generating liquid waste, said method comprising the step of exposing said system or a part thereof to heated air and/or liquid at a temperature of at least 60° C. after viral production took place, thereby eradicating remaining virus particles in said system. In a second and third aspect the current disclosure concerns a virus production system wherein the system comprises a heating device suitable for heating air and/or liquid to a temperature of at least 60° C., and the use of such a system for the production of viruses and/or viral vaccines.

  • Publication number: 20210189454
    Abstract: A system for clarifying a cell culture harvest solution, including target molecules and dynamic filter media. A filtration vessel includes a flexible liner and at least one filter having a surface on which the dynamic filter media accumulates into a cake. The cake and filter during filtration operation permit a filtrate including target molecules to pass therethrough while preventing unwanted solid materials from passing therethrough. A backflush source includes a backflush fluid and is fluidly connected to the filtration vessel via the at least one filter. The backflush source, during backflush operation, is adapted to supply backflush fluid back through the at least one filter for removing the cake formed on the filter. Related systems and methods are also disclosed.
